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
110 2234805876 22
431375352 52597786 5855
431375352 52597786 5855
98738740908 671 247155
All about undefined
Interested in learning more?
431375352 52597786 5855
98738740908 671 247155
See more
9336893 308342 43895
10342 25513 52 5131
See more
56044190 0813707372 283176
958 036087 2358938 234
See more